WARNING
Supply the device only with voltage sources that feature protective extra-
low voltage (e.g. SELV or PELV according to EN 61131-2).
Connect only voltages and circuits to connectors, terminals and interfaces
up to 50 V nominal voltage that ensure safe isolation to dangerous vol‐
tages (e.g. by sufficient isolation and electric strength).
NOTICE
The DC 24 V power supply of the IndraControl VCH 08.1 must be fused ap‐
propriately in the final application! The max. allowed fuse is 2 A.
WARNING
The hand-held terminal must be projected correctly by the machine man‐
ufacturer according to the risk assessment. The following safety aspects
must be taken into consideration:
- Correct cable length for working area limitation
- Emergency stop button and stop button are necessary and allowed
- Adequate category and performance level for the relevant application
The danger zone must be seen by the operator positioned in the operating
zone.
The device may be operated only in proper condition in adherence to the
project planning manual.
The operator must have the required qualifications and know the specifi‐
cations given in the appropriate use according to the project planning
manual.
